About the Role

We are seeking a highly skilled Clinical Psychologist to join our team at Liverpool University Hospitals NHS Foundation Trust. As a Clinical Psychologist - Stroke & Ventilation Specialist, you will play a crucial role in providing specialist psychological assessment, formulation, and treatment to patients with complex neurological conditions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ct comprehensive psychological assessments to identify patients' needs and develop tailored treatment plans.
  • Provide evidence-based interventions to patients with stroke and ventilation-related conditions, including cognitive-behavioral therapy and other forms of psychotherapy.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to ensure seamless care coordination and effective communication.
  • Develop and implement training programs for healthcare staff to enhance their understanding of psychological aspects of neurological conditions.
  • Contribute to the development of clinical guidelines and policies to improve patient care and outcomes.

Person Specification

  • Postgraduate degree in clinical psychology and eligibility for membership of the British Psychological Society (BPS) Division of Clinical Psychology.
  • Experience in working with patients with complex neurological conditions, including stroke and ventilation-related conditions.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effectively with patients, families, and healthcare staff.
  • Ability to work autonomously and as part of a team, with a high degree of professionalism and emotional resilience.
  • Knowledge of research methodology and complex data analysis, with the ability to apply this knowledge in clinical practice.
